Daniel Komlos is a fellowship-train orthopedic surgeon in hand, upper extremity and microsurgery. He was born in Budapest, Hungary and grew up in New Jersey where he worked as a paramedic before completing his undergraduate and graduate degrees. He graduated from residency in Brooklyn, NY and fellowship in Miami, FL. He is located in the north Houston area and is committed to serving his community with the highest quality care. He takes an evidence-based approach to patient care, combining the latest surgical techniques with the current understanding of musculoskeletal pathology. Outside of work, his biggest passion is cooking and he also enjoys travel, fitness and spending time with his family.
